Quick Assessment
This collection retells classic Edgar Allan Poe stories in a style accessible to early readers aged 5 to 8. While the language is simplified for young audiences, the tales retain their mysterious and eerie atmosphere, introducing children to classic literature with care. Parents should note that some stories contain mild suspense and spooky themes appropriate for sensitive readers.
